In an article in the Montreal Gazette newspaper one of the sports writers mentioned that the idea for an outdoor game was proposed by Oiler Kevin Lowe. This player is native to my hometown of Lachute, Quebec. His father was co-owner of Lowe Bros. Dairy. Behind the dairy plant the Lowes senior always had a NHL size outdoor rink. All of the local kids and especially the farmers kids were invited and taught the skills of skating and hockey. Just last week Kevin Lowe's mother died; his father this past August. Many players now and of days gone by in the NHL have spent time on the L0we Bros. Dairy ice at Lachute.
